Electro-Voice is now offering its classic RE20 dynamic microphone in a RE20-BLACK version that sports a low-reflection, dark charcoal finish. An industry standard for broadcast announcers for more than 50 years, the RE20’s Variable-D design nearly eliminates the proximity effect of most cardioid designs and its true cardioid pattern with no coloration at 180-degrees off-axis.
Other features include a large-diaphragm capsule with a humbucking coil to guard against line hum; a mid-bass tone-shaping switch; internal element shock-mount to reduce vibration-induced noise; internal pop filter; and a mid-bass tone-shaping switch. Besides vocals, the RE20 is a popular choice for horn miking and on LF-heavy sources such as kick drums, floor toms, bass cabinets and Leslie speakers.
Street price is $449, including stand mount; shock mounts are optional and the familiar beige RE20 remains in production.
